Update on how to obtain the indemnity insurance of a government official.
So what I have found is that you can not lodge a complaint directly to a insurance fund in regards to a government official.
I was told by someone that works at the insurance fund the process is you lodge your complaint with the corporation in which the official works and then it is up the corporations chief official to then take action. The chief official then makes a decision to take no action or to lodge a claim against the accused insurance.
In my case I lodged my complaint via the online process and was replied too within a few hours stating no future action will be take.
I was under the impression once a complaint was lodged the insurance of the accused is notified this is not the case I was told.
I would recommended to anyone that plans to lodge a formal complaint to do it in person so that way you can ask the chief official what their plan of action will be. I would recommend taking evidence in with you when you do lodge your complaint so that way the chief official can see first hand what has happened, also if He/She then still does nothing and the matter goes to court you can use that evidence of your complaint to subpoena the chief official.
This is what the last two weeks of research has me to conclude to find.
I hope this helps people and I want to state this is the process in Queensland Australia and that it might be different in other states or countries.
